We are working with MS Project Server 2003.
The project type is fixed work.
We would like to assign resources to development tasks 85% of their
time, in order to leave time for support and maintenance.
We are looking for a way to do this without having to re-assign all
the resources.
The problem is that if the resource is already assigned to a task then
changing it's availability (max units in the resource pool) has no
effect on rescheduling the task or on it's duration.
Also, if I change the resource's working time (add a day off) the
tasks that the resource is already assigned to do not change, and are
not effected by the time off.

What can I do to avoid the need to de-allocate and re-allocate all
resouces to all the tasks?
